Transaction 431b7f500c6af2ec28e375ec6ae8913c45d11d84dc03440cdfb4c82f877bcac2
1 Input
1 Output
-
431b7f500c6af2ec28e375ec6ae8913c45d11d84dc03440cdfb4c82f877bcac2:0
- value
- 12799491
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81d84288ac62cf68edcde7e87a46a2541ef50012 OP_EQUAL
- address
- 3DXaAHqDfvdQYEJacsoHSx7t77JxVi9U2k